[PATCH 0/3] xen: Update recipes for xen and xen-tools


Michal Orzel
 

Before the next Yocto release, Xen recipes need to be updated.
This patch series:
- updates 4.15 recipes
- introduces 4.16 recipes
- removes 4.14 recipes

Michal Orzel (3):
xen: Bump SRCREV of 4.15 recipes to 4.15.2
xen: Add recipes for stable Xen 4.16 release and update master
xen: Remove 4.14 recipes and related patches

Thanks for your patience on these. I've just completed the build, boot
and XTF testing of this series with success, for x86-64, arm32 and
arm64 qemu MACHINES, with each of the three Xen versions (4.15.2,
4.16.1 and 4.17 git recipe).

I modified the 4.16 recipe to apply the Xen 4.16.1 release revision as
Bertrand indicated and Bruce has confirmed as wanted.
ie: SRCREV ?= "f26544492298cb82d66f9bf36e29d2f75b3133f2"
I also think the SRCREV revision posted for the git recipes update to
4.17 is a sensible choice.

For this series, with the update to 4.16.1 applied:
Reviewed-by: Christopher Clark <christopher.w.clark@...>

Ack. ie. for Kirkstone, I think it is:
- the 4.16 recipes will be default (as per the change in this series)
and that will stay default
- the git recipes will be there and those can be updated to add
packaging compatibility with newer Xen updates if requested
- there's a good case for keeping the 4.15 release recipes included
given the timing of this update and the Kirkstone release
- and we can add recipes for a newer Xen stable version upon request
